Cochrane restaurant worker punched over face mask, RCMP search for suspect

Mounties in Cochrane are trying to track down a man they say physically assaulted a restaurant worker over masking requirements.

It happened on Feb. 12 at about 6:15 p.m. at Mr. Mikes Steakhouse along Quarry Street.

The RCMP says a man came in and was asked by an employee to only enter the restaurant if he was willing to wear a mask. Investigators say the man proceeded to then punch the employee in the face.

The worker was not seriously hurt.

The man police are looking for is described as:

  • 35-40 years old
  • Short brown hair with a mustache
  • Approximately 220 lbs with a heavy build
  • Wearing a North Face hoodie, baseball cap and blue jeans

The suspect left in a black truck that has flames down the side of it. He was last seen heading east on Griffin Road in Cochrane.
